Abstract

El seguidor solar incluye una estructura formada mediante una pluralidad de pórticos constituidos por parejas de pilares (1 y 2) relacionados con tirantes (4) y colateralmente con tirantes formando cruces de San Andrés (5), de manera que esos pórticos que se anclan al terreno a través de puntales (3) de clavado en el mismo, constituyen el soporte de montaje para correspondiente parrilla (6) soporte de los paneles solares, estando ésta montada con facultad de basculamiento hacia un lado u otro y orientarse de acuerdo con la dirección de los rayos solares. Esos pórticos con las parrillas forman alineaciones en las que se establecen grupos, en donde los paneles de cada grupo están relacionados con un elemento tubular constitutivo de una biela (13) que es accionada por un grupo de potencia para transmitir el movimiento, bien de forma lineal y convertido en movimiento basculante a las parrillas (6), o bien de forma basculante directamente a dichas parrillas (6), y conseguir la orientación apropiada de éstas. La transmisión de movimiento se basa en un soporte triangular (9) montado en las parrillas (6), recibiendo esos bastidores (9) el movimiento, lineal u oscilante, de la biela (13). Figuras 2 y 3.
